Description

Stuff You Need to Know virtually overflows with illustrations and information about 28 activities and objects from everyday life. In fact, the book is so jam-packed that eight gatefolds provide the extra room needed to explain complex activities. Each item is on a double-page spread filled edge to edge with informative text in numbered sequence. Accurate, lighthearted illustrations reveal everything a step at a time. The "stuff" ranges from taking out the garbage to launching a rocket. Here are some examples: Electricity -- Steam power, turbine, magnet, generator, current, transformer, mains, fuse, meter Making a Pizza (gatefold): How does a pizzeria deliver a pizza so quickly? Ingredients for the pizza base and topping, what they are, and where they come from. Microwave Oven -- Molecules, waves, cross-section of a microwave oven, protective layer, timer 3D Printer -- 3D model, CAD, programming in sections, nozzles, layers, spool, nozzle, acetone Setting Up a Satellite (gatefold) -- SatNet, geostationary, ACTS, transponder, thrusters, parabolic antennae Solar Panels -- Thermal energy, photo voltaic panels, pump, solar energy, solar power stations Toilet Tank -- Float, siphon tank, siphon ball, bowl, flow, suction, piston, valve, water supply pipe Weather Report -- Weather balloons, weather centers, satellites, GTS, supercomputer, chart, forecast. Stuff You Need to Know! has the fascinating stories behind the everyday activities that we all take for granted. Readers of all ages will be surprised where the answers take them.

Author Biography:

John Farndon is an internationally known author of over 300 books, including the award-winning New York Times bestseller Do Not Open. His children's books have been honored with numerous prizes, including Science Books and Films Best Books for Children, and his Practical Encyclopedia of Rocks and Minerals was one of Scientific American's top-15 selling books. He has been shortlisted a record four times for the Junior Science Book Prize. Find him at johnfarndon.com.
